RV Charaidew II

Join us on a truly magical journey along India’s famous Brahmaputra river on board the magnificent RV Charaidew II cruise boat. Some 147 ft. long with 18 air-conditioned cabins accommodating a maximum of 34 people, you can enjoy a welcoming atmosphere and personal service as you glide through the picturesque landscape. The vessel is powered by two engines with an extra shallow draft and lower profile which allows for faster cruising, so you can journey far and wide during these small boat cruises in India.

Where does the RV Charaidew II cruise boat go?

The RV Charaidew II cruises along the iconic Brahmaputra – the biggest river in India and the third largest in the world. Its width is astonishing in certain areas, particularly in the Assam region where it can reach up to 20km. Our Brahmaputra river cruises take you from beautiful Guwahati to Kaziranga National Park, Vishnath, Majuli, Sibsagar and Dibrugarh.

What excursions are there during RV Charaidew II cruises?

As you cruise upstream, you will feast your eyes on a variety of picturesque landscapes, tea plantations, temples and historical monuments. You will have the opportunity to spot some native wildlife during a jeep safari in the Kaziranga National Park, home to elephants, deer, buffalo and rhinoceros. After this, you will enjoy a walking tour of Vishnath to explore its Shiva temple, explore monasteries at Majuli island and visit a tea estate in the Assam. What accommodation can I expect on board? 

The stunning RV Charaidew II cruise boat has modern, stylish décor with a touch of colonial elegance and traditional Indian-inspired designs. There are 18 beautiful cabins situated on the upper and main decks with air-conditioning, en-suite bathrooms, hairdryer, safe, mini-bar and tea/coffee making facilities. Each cabin also has sliding glass doors which open out onto a wonderful French balcony where you can relax and admire the view.

What facilities are there on the RV Charaidew II vessel?

The vessel has been elegantly decorated with luxury fixtures and fittings. There is a comfortable saloon and bar where travellers can enjoy a refreshing drink and an open sundeck perfect for lounging. Gym and spa facilities are available onboard to offer a relaxing retreat after a day of exploration. The dining room serves a mixture of Assamese and continental dishes and wine, spirits and beer are on offer. During your trip, tea, coffee and water are complimentary, as well as WiFi.
